技术问答类推广文案:GBase数据库在DatabaseCloud平台上的费用优化与最佳实践
一、什么是GBase数据库?
GBase 是由南大通用研发的国产关系型数据库系统,支持高并发、高可用和大规模数据处理,广泛应用于金融、政务、电信等对数据安全和性能要求较高的行业。其核心优势包括:
- 高可用架构
- 灵活的分布式部署
- 强大的事务处理能力
- 丰富的SQL兼容性
随着云计算的普及,越来越多的企业选择将 GBase 部署在 DatabaseCloud(数据库云)平台 上,以提升灵活性和资源利用率。
二、为什么选择 DatabaseCloud 平台部署 GBase?
DatabaseCloud 是一个集成了多种数据库服务的云平台,支持 GBase 等多种数据库的快速部署与管理。选择 DatabaseCloud 部署 GBase 的主要原因包括:
- 弹性扩展:可根据业务负载自动扩容或缩容资源,避免资源浪费。
- 成本可控:按需付费模式,降低前期投入。
- 运维便捷:提供一键部署、监控、备份、灾备等功能,简化运维流程。
- 安全性强:多层防护机制保障数据安全,符合国家等保要求。
三、GBase 在 DatabaseCloud 上的费用构成有哪些?
在 DatabaseCloud 平台上运行 GBase 数据库,费用主要包括以下几个方面:
费用类型 | 说明 |
---|---|
计算资源费用 | 包括 CPU、内存等计算资源的使用费用 |
存储费用 | 数据存储空间的按量计费 |
网络流量费用 | 数据传输产生的网络带宽费用 |
数据库服务费 | DatabaseCloud 提供的数据库管理服务费用 |
备份与灾备费用 | 自动备份及跨区域灾备的额外费用 |
四、如何优化 GBase 在 DatabaseCloud 上的费用?
为了在保证性能的前提下有效控制成本,以下是几项GBase 在 DatabaseCloud 上的最佳实践:
1. 合理规划资源配比
- 根据实际业务负载合理配置 CPU 和内存,避免过度分配导致资源闲置。
- 使用 DatabaseCloud 的自动伸缩功能,根据负载动态调整资源。
2. 优化数据库结构与查询
- 对高频访问表进行索引优化,减少全表扫描。
- 合理设计表结构,避免冗余字段和无效数据存储。
3. 利用缓存机制
- 结合 Redis 或 Memcached 缓存热点数据,降低数据库读取压力。
- 减少频繁的数据库连接和查询操作。
4. 定期清理与归档
- 定期清理无用数据,释放存储空间。
- 对历史数据进行归档处理,降低存储成本。
5. 启用按量计费与预留实例
- 在业务高峰期使用按量计费,低谷期可考虑预留实例降低成本。
- 合理利用 DatabaseCloud 提供的折扣套餐,进一步节省费用。
五、常见问题解答(FAQ)
Q1:GBase 是否支持在 DatabaseCloud 上一键部署?
A:是的,DatabaseCloud 提供了 GBase 的标准化部署模板,用户可通过控制台一键完成安装与配置。
Q2:DatabaseCloud 上运行 GBase 是否会影响性能?
A:不会。DatabaseCloud 采用高性能虚拟化与容器化技术,确保 GBase 在云环境中的稳定运行与良好性能。
Q3:如何监控 GBase 在 Cloud 上的资源使用情况?
A:DatabaseCloud 提供了详细的监控仪表盘,可实时查看 CPU、内存、磁盘 I/O、网络流量等关键指标。
Q4:如果我需要迁移现有 GBase 数据到 Cloud,是否有支持?
A:支持。DatabaseCloud 提供了数据迁移工具和 API 接口,可帮助用户实现平滑迁移。
六、结语
GBase 数据库在 DatabaseCloud 平台上的部署,不仅提升了系统的灵活性与可扩展性,也为企业提供了更加高效的数据库管理方式。通过合理的资源配置、性能优化与成本控制,企业可以充分发挥 GBase 的优势,同时有效降低运营成本。
如您有更多关于 GBase 在 DatabaseCloud 上的部署与优化问题,欢迎咨询我们的技术支持团队,我们将为您提供专业的解决方案与指导。
立即体验 DatabaseCloud,开启您的高效数据库管理之旅!